The Royal Family (play)
1927 play written by George S. Kaufman and Edna Ferber / From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

The Royal Family is a play written by George S. Kaufman and Edna Ferber. Its premiere on Broadway was at the Selwyn Theatre on 28 December 1927, where it ran for 345 performances to close in October 1928. It was included in Burns Mantle's The Best Plays of 1927–1928.
